What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Missoula to Fresno?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Missoula to Fresno cl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

For Missoula to Fresno, Wednesday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Sunday is the most expensive. Flying from Fresno back to Missoula, the best deals are generally found on Friday, with Wednesday being the most expensive.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Missoula to Fresno?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Fresno with an airline and back to Missoula with another airline. Booking your flights between Missoula and FAT can sometimes prove cheaper using this method.
